Understanding Crypto Faucets

What Are Crypto Faucets?

Crypto faucets are platforms or applications that dispense small amounts of free crypto. Users engage in straightforward tasks like solving captchas, clicking on ads, or playing games to claim these rewards. These rewards typically consist of minute fractions of a coin, such as Satoshis (the smallest unit of Bitcoin).

The initial Bitcoin faucet was established in 2010 by Gavin Andresen, a Bitcoin developer. It offered 5 BTC per claim—worth only cents at that time—as a means to promote Bitcoin adoption. As the value of cryptocurrencies escalated, faucet rewards diminished, and an influx of faucets emerged, providing other coins like Litecoin and Dogecoin.

Presently, most crypto faucets rely on advertisements for revenue. They remunerate users with a portion of their ad earnings in exchange for their engagement. Some faucets operate independently, while others are affiliated with exchanges and wallets, proffering small rewards to attract new users.

The crypto community harbors mixed opinions about faucets. Some perceive them as an enjoyable means to earn free Bitcoin and gain insights into wallets. Conversely, others dismiss them due to paltry payouts and fraudulent activities. While faucets are no longer a primary avenue for earning, they still provide a risk-free entry point into the realm of crypto.

Deciphering the Mechanisms of Crypto Faucets

Crypto faucets are platforms or applications that dispense free crypto in small amounts. In return, users undertake straightforward tasks.

Each faucet possesses a wallet containing funds for disbursements. Upon completing a task, the faucet validates it and credits your reward to your balance. You may need to attain a withdrawal threshold before transferring the funds to your crypto wallet. Some faucets utilize micro wallets to consolidate minor transactions and diminish fees.

What tasks do users perform?

  • Anticipate performing swift, uncomplicated tasks like:
  • Solving captchas (verifying you’re human)
  • Viewing advertisements or videos
  • Clicking on links or exploring websites
  • Completing surveys or quizzes
  • Engaging in mini-games
  • Referring friends for bonuses

Most tasks necessitate mere seconds to minutes. The simpler the task, the meager the payout.

Now, you might be pondering, “But how do crypto faucets generate revenue?”

They rely on advertising revenue. Faucets exhibit ads, and some mandate users to view ads or click on links before claiming rewards. Others collaborate with crypto projects to dispense tokens as part of a promotional campaign. Referral programs also aid in the expansion of faucets.

Though you won’t amass free Bitcoin swiftly, faucets persist as a zero-risk method to acquaint oneself with crypto.

Estimating Earnings from Crypto Faucets

How Much Can You Earn from Crypto Faucets?

If you aspire to acquire free Bitcoin or other altcoins expeditiously, crypto faucets may disappoint you. The payouts are minuscule, typically amounting to only a few cents or even fractions of a cent per claim. Even if you make claims daily for weeks, your earnings might barely reach a few dollars.

Many users recount analogous experiences. Some express spending months solving captchas and viewing ads, only to accumulate less than $5. Others mention that by the time they reached the withdrawal threshold, the faucet either ceased operations or declined to disburse funds. The veracity is that faucets aren’t crafted to enrich users; they exist to generate ad revenue.

Common Challenges and Trends

  • Time-consuming – Most faucets restrict claims to once every few minutes or hours, impeding earnings.
  • High withdrawal thresholds – You might need to amass thousands of claims before cashing out.
  • Non-paying faucets – Some vanish before remunerating users. Essentially, they are scams. More on this later.
  • Referral schemes prevail – The primary beneficiaries are those who attract referrals. Numerous faucet promoters on social media don’t earn from their own claims but from enticing others to register using their referral links. Some even embellish earnings to entice more users.

How to Attain Free Crypto with Faucets?

Embarking on your crypto faucet journey is straightforward, but discerning what to seek can conserve your time and exertion. Here’s how to secure free crypto while evading common pitfalls.

1. Identify a Reputable Crypto Faucet – Not all faucets are trustworthy. Some never dispense funds or vanish overnight. Before registering, scrutinize reviews, peruse payment validations, and explore crypto communities such as Reddit to gauge user feedback. Exercise caution with overly optimistic reviews—numerous promoters earn from referrals, not from actual faucet claims.

Some faucets specialize in particular coins. For instance, Ethereum faucets distribute ETH, while others concentrate on MATIC, ALGO, Banano, or Nano. Opt for one that aligns with your crypto predilections.

2. Establish a Wallet for Faucet Earnings – You’ll necessitate a crypto wallet to receive disbursements. Certain faucets mandate external wallets like MetaMask or Trust Wallet, while others utilize micro wallets to amass minor rewards before transferring them collectively.

Tip: Devise a distinct wallet for faucet earnings to safeguard your principal funds.

3. Fulfill Simple Tasks – Most faucets mandate solving captchas, clicking on ads, viewing videos, or playing games. Some permit claims every few minutes, while others impose daily claim constraints. A handful proffer supplementary rewards for executing additional tasks or referring acquaintances.

4. Withdraw Earnings – Familiarize yourself with the withdrawal stipulations before committing your time to a faucet. Certain faucets remit funds instantly, while others necessitate you to attain a minimum balance before effectuating withdrawals. Exercise prudence with transaction fees—a modest balance can be eroded if fees are exorbitant.

5. Dodge Scams and Unrealistic Promises – If a faucet solicits upfront payments or pledges substantial earnings, it’s likely a scam. Adhere to bona fide Bitcoin faucets that remit funds promptly or possess a history of equitable payouts.

Steering Clear of Crypto Faucet Scams

Not all crypto faucets are authentic. Some exist solely to ensnare users, pilfer data, or default on payments. Here’s how to identify and avert scams.

Indicators of a Crypto Faucet Scam:

  • Absence of payouts or delayed withdrawals – If users consistently lament not receiving their earnings, the faucet is presumably fraudulent.
  • Excessive ads and redirects – Certain sites inundate you with pop-ups and mandated redirects, prioritizing ad revenue over compensating users.
  • Phishing endeavors – If a faucet implores for your private keys, wallet credentials, or personal information, it’s a scam. Never disclose private keys!
  • Mandatory upfront payments – No authentic Bitcoin faucet or Ethereum faucet will ever demand payment before enabling you to claim rewards.
  • Unrealistic rewards – If a faucet vows substantial payouts, it’s too good to be true. Legitimate faucets dispense nominal amounts.

Strategies to Safeguard Yourself

  • Peruse reviews on Reddit, Bitcointalk, and YouTube before enlisting.
  • Conduct trial withdrawals with minor amounts before dedicating time to a faucet.
  • Utilize a distinct wallet for faucet earnings to shield your primary funds.
  • Activate an ad blocker and VPN to evade tracking and malicious ads.

By exercising caution and engaging with reputable, well-evaluated faucets, you can earn free crypto without succumbing to scams.

Are Crypto Faucet Earnings Taxable?

Indeed, crypto faucet rewards are taxable in most nations. Tax authorities typically classify them as ordinary income, necessitating you to declare their value in your local currency at the time of receipt. Despite the meager nature of crypto faucet payouts, they are still deemed taxable earnings.

If you subsequently vend, exchange, or utilize the crypto you earned, you might incur capital gains tax contingent on whether its value appreciated. Certain countries offer reduced tax rates for prolonged holdings, while others tax all crypto transactions uniformly.

Optimal Practices for Monitoring Faucet Earnings:

  • Record transactions manually if the faucet fails to furnish records.
  • Employ a tool like Bitcoin.Tax to monitor earnings, conversions, and potential tax liabilities.
  • Retain withdrawal history from micro wallets since off-chain transactions can be arduous to trace.
